In the UAE Pumped Hydro Storage market, one of the key challenges is the scarcity of suitable geographical locations for constructing pumped hydro storage facilities due to the country`s primarily desert landscape. This limitation restricts the potential for large-scale pumped hydro projects in the UAE. Additionally, the high upfront costs associated with building pumped hydro storage facilities pose a financial challenge for developers, especially considering the long payback periods typically required for such projects to become profitable. Furthermore, the intermittent nature of renewable energy sources in the UAE, such as solar and wind power, presents a challenge in terms of optimizing the operation of pumped hydro storage systems to effectively store and utilize this renewable energy. Overcoming these challenges will require innovative solutions and strategic planning to drive the growth of the pumped hydro storage market in the UAE.
The United Arab Emirates (UAE) Pumped Hydro Storage Market is primarily driven by the country`s increasing focus on renewable energy integration and grid stability. With ambitious targets for renewable energy capacity expansion, such as the UAE Energy Strategy 2050 aiming for 50% clean energy by 2050, there is a growing need for energy storage solutions to manage the intermittent nature of renewable sources like solar and wind. Pumped hydro storage systems offer a reliable and proven method for storing excess energy during periods of low demand and releasing it during peak times, enhancing grid stability and reducing reliance on fossil fuels. Additionally, the declining costs of pumped hydro technology and the government`s support through favorable policies and incentives further drive the growth of the pumped hydro storage market in the UAE.
